
Rogue Cow Caught on Video Blocking Illinois Highway
You don't want to be in between a cow and the place where a determined cow wants to be. Don't ask me how I know. That point was proven yet again in Illinois as a heifer went rogue and had to be chased down by police officers and cowboys.
The Williamson County Sheriffs Office shared a wild video of what went down (literally) a highway in Illinois on Thursday, August 14, 2025. It's self-explanatory and titled "Roundup on the Overpass". The cow apparently made a break for it when his farmer friend was parked at a gas station and he found a way out of the stockade.
Watch the video closely as the cow is hard to see at first as it's rather small running first down the left side of the highway then crossing to the right.
Here's a freezeframe of the key cow meets cowboy and police moment.
The police description said it best:
"Working together, WCSO, JCPD, and local cattlemen coordinated efforts to keep the cow away from the interstate and safely contained. With a little teamwork, and a well-placed lasso, the cow was captured. Teamwork isn’t just for catching criminals; sometimes it’s for catching cows!"
